Guggenheim Securities has reiterated its Neutral rating on CrowdStrike Holdings (NASDAQ: CRWD), citing valuation as the primary factor. The firm’s stance reflects a cautious view on the cybersecurity company’s current share price relative to its growth prospects and industry peers.

Guggenheim Securities recently reaffirmed a Neutral rating on CrowdStrike Holdings, with no change to its price target or outlook, according to a note from Investing.com. The decision is driven by the firm’s assessment that the stock’s current valuation adequately reflects its near-term growth potential and market position. CrowdStrike, a leader in cloud-delivered endpoint protection, has seen its stock trade at elevated multiples relative to historical averages and peers in the cybersecurity sector. Guggenheim’s analysts reportedly emphasize that while CrowdStrike’s fundamental business—including its Falcon platform and expanding subscription revenue—remains strong, the premium valuation leaves limited upside for shareholders at current levels. The Neutral rating suggests the firm sees no compelling catalyst to either overweight or underweight the stock in the near term. The note does not include any specific price target or earnings estimates, and Guggenheim has not altered its view based on recent earnings or operational updates. The cybersecurity space continues to benefit from enterprise demand for endpoint detection and response (EDR) solutions, but Guggenheim appears to be waiting for a more attractive entry point. Key takeaways from Guggenheim’s reiteration include the importance of valuation in shaping analyst sentiment on CrowdStrike. Despite strong revenue growth—CrowdStrike has consistently reported subscription revenue increases in recent quarters—the stock’s trading range has historically been at a premium to other high-growth cybersecurity firms such as Palo Alto Networks or Zscaler. This premium may compress if growth decelerates or if the broader market rotates away from high-multiple stocks. The Neutral rating also implies that Guggenheim sees risks and rewards as balanced. Potential upside could come from stronger-than-expected earnings or new product adoption (e.g., cloud security or identity protection modules). Conversely, downside risks include increased competition from Microsoft or other legacy vendors, as well as potential macro headwinds that could reduce IT spending. The firm’s view does not suggest any near-term negative surprise but rather a cautious stance based on current pricing. From a sector perspective, Guggenheim’s positioning on CrowdStrike aligns with a broader trend of analysts becoming more selective in cybersecurity stocks after a strong run-up in 2023 and early 2024. Investors may interpret this as a signal to monitor entry points rather than chase recent momentum. For investors, the Neutral rating on CrowdStrike underscores the importance of valuation discipline in growth stock investing. The cybersecurity industry continues to benefit from secular tailwinds—rising cyber threats, regulatory demands, and cloud migration—but even strong fundamentals may not justify unlimited price premiums. Guggenheim’s stance does not advocate selling or avoiding CrowdStrike; rather, it suggests that the stock’s potential for further appreciation from current levels is limited based on historical multiples and comparable company analysis. Investors with existing positions may choose to hold, while those looking to initiate new positions could wait for a pullback or a clearer catalyst. The broader market context—including interest rate expectations and sector rotation—could influence CrowdStrike’s valuation going forward. If the Federal Reserve signals slower rate cuts, high-growth tech stocks could face renewed pressure, making Guggenheim’s cautious view timelier. Alternatively, if CrowdStrike delivers a significant earnings beat or announces a major contract win, the rating could be revised upward. Ultimately, Guggenheim’s reiteration serves as a reminder that even strong companies can face periods of sideways performance when priced for perfection. Investors should focus on long-term fundamentals while remaining aware of valuation-based signals.
